Enjoying Water Activities at Turtle Lake
Turtle Lake is perfect for water activities such as swimming, boating, and fishing. We rented a boat and spent the day exploring the lake's crystal clear waters. The lake is abundant in fish, and we were able to catch some walleye and northern pike. We also swam at the beach and enjoyed the sun and sand.
Exploring the Local Culture
Turtleford and District Museum is a must-visit for anyone interested in the history of the area. The museum has a collection of artifacts and exhibits that showcase the life of early settlers in the area. We learned about the First Nations People and their way of life, and how they lived in harmony with nature. The museum provided us with a deeper appreciation of the area and its rich history.

Q: What is the best time to visit Turtle Lake?
A: The best time to visit Turtle Lake is during the summer months, from June to August, when the weather is warm and perfect for water activities.
Q: Is there any accommodation available near Turtle Lake?
A: Yes, there are several campsites and cabins available for rent near Turtle Lake. However, it is advisable to book in advance as they fill up quickly during peak season.
Q: What kind of fish can be found in Turtle Lake?
A: Turtle Lake is abundant in fish, including walleye, northern pike, and perch.
Q: Are there any hiking trails in Turtle Lake?
A: Yes, Turtle Lake Provincial Park has several hiking trails for nature enthusiasts. The trails offer scenic views of the lake and the surrounding forest.
